At Dexory, we’re building the intelligence layer for the physical world.

Our real-time data and AI-powered platform gives logistics and warehouse operators unprecedented visibility into their operations—helping them improve inventory accuracy, productivity and operational efficiency while creating a digital twin of their facilities.

We’re scaling rapidly, backed by leading European VCs, and are looking for an ambitious Sales Director (North East Region) to help accelerate our enterprise SaaS growth.

The opportunity

You’ll own the full enterprise sales cycle, from pipeline generation through to close and expansion. You’ll sell to senior decision-makers across leading logistics, retail and supply chain organisations, positioning Dexory as a strategic technology partner and delivering clear, measurable business value.

You’ll work closely with Business Development, Solutions, Product, Marketing and Implementation to build a world-class customer experience and help develop a scalable, predictable enterprise sales motion.

What you’ll do

  • Own and exceed quarterly and annual revenue targets.
  • Build and manage a high-value enterprise pipeline.
  • Lead complex six-figure SaaS sales from prospecting through negotiation and close.
  • Build trusted relationships with C-suite and senior stakeholders.
  • Develop account strategies and identify expansion opportunities.
  • Sell on business value, ROI and measurable operational outcomes.
  • Partner cross-functionally to deliver successful customer outcomes.
  • Build relationships with technology partners and system integrators.
  • Help continuously improve our sales methodology, forecasting and GTM motion.

What we’re looking for

  • 6+ years of B2B enterprise sales experience, ideally in SaaS, data, AI or technology.
  • Proven experience leading a successful sales team
  • Proven track record of consistently exceeding sales targets.
  • Experience closing complex, six-figure enterprise deals.
  • Strong C-suite selling and commercial negotiation experience.
  • Consultative, value-led sales approach.
  • Experience with logistics, retail, supply chain or technology partners is a strong advantage.
  • Entrepreneurial mindset with strong pipeline discipline and commercial judgement.

What you need to know about the San Francisco Tech Scene

San Francisco and the surrounding Bay Area attracts more startup funding than any other region in the world. Home to Stanford University and UC Berkeley, leading VC firms and several of the world’s most valuable companies, the Bay Area is the place to go for anyone looking to make it big in the tech industry. That said, San Francisco has a lot to offer beyond technology thanks to a thriving art and music scene, excellent food and a short drive to several of the country’s most beautiful recreational areas.

Key Facts About San Francisco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 365,500; 13.9%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Google, Apple, Salesforce, Meta
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, fintech, consumer technology, software
  • Funding Landscape: $50.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Sequoia Capital, Andreessen Horowitz, Bessemer Venture Partners, Greylock Partners, Khosla Ventures, Kleiner Perkins
  • Research Centers and Universities: Stanford University; University of California, Berkeley; University of San Francisco; Santa Clara University; Ames Research Center; Center for AI Safety; California Institute for Regenerative Medicine
